The 32oz Chameleon Stainless Steel Water Bottle Starter Kit by Cirkul combines a large insulated bottle with two zero-calorie, no-sugar flavor cartridges and a customizable flavor dial. Designed for busy professionals and health-conscious millennials, it offers a reusable, eco-friendly hydration solution with a unique color-shifting finish and easy maintenance, making water drinking delicious, personalized, and stylish.

If it’s too hard to suck, you can fix it
My cheeks were tired from the hard suction required to get water out of this thing. I was surprised, because my 40 oz Cirkul tumbler takes zero effort. The more I drank, the harder it became to get another sip. Finally the light dawned, and I unscrewed the lid to hear the telltale hiss of equalizing air pressure. See, there’s a tiny silicone valve inside the lid base (not the cartridge) that’s supposed to let air in while remaining watertight and it was stuck. After flicking it with my finger a few times it started working as it should. I got the water bottle because I thought it would be more portable than my huge, heavy 40oz tumbler that I bought on impulse while grocery shopping. The water bottle has a nice contour that’s a perfect handgrip. I think I prefer the tumbler’s straw, but, once my sore cheeks calm down, maybe that will change. The features and benefits are just as the marketing say. It’s easy to switch from plain water to any intensity flavor with the turn of the dial. Also, if the cap is in your way, you can hook the strap under the fin on the dial to lock it down.

Beautiful but HEAVY, scratches easily
As title. Color is gorgeous but has a kind of protective, grippy "film" that is fine, in and of itself, but it scratches easily. Once the film is scratched, it shows up as shiny against the rest of the matte film. It's also ridiculously heavy compared to the plastic bottle of the same size. As in, actually unexpectedly heavy; after you fill it, you pick it up and are surprised even though you know it's metal and going to be heavier. All that being said - yes it's beautiful :) And the insulation works well, and I no longer need a towel underneath my water bottle for the river of condensation.
